[Detailed explanation of the invention] (1) Industrial application field The present invention relates to goggles for helmet wearers used by occupants of motorcycles, competition cars, etc.
In particular, it relates to improvements in goggles whose frames are received in helmet windows.

(2) Prior Art In conventional goggles, the upper surface of the frame is formed into a flat surface (see, for example, Japanese Utility Model Application Publication No. 159918/1983).

(3) Problems to be solved by the invention When the goggles having the structure described above are used by a person wearing a helmet, the frame received in the window of the helmet may come into contact with the upper edge of the window. Due to the abutment, there is no gap between the frame and the upper edge of the window, so the helmet wearer's forehead is less likely to be exposed to the wind while driving, resulting in the inconvenience of feeling hot and humid in the summer.

The present invention was developed in view of the above circumstances, and a ventilation passage is secured between the frame and the upper edge of the helmet window over a wide range in the left and right directions, and the ventilation path is provided between the frame and the upper edge of the helmet window. To provide goggles for a helmet wearer which can apply a well-balanced running wind and is effective in preventing bending deformation of a frame.

Structure of the device (1) Means for solving the problem In order to achieve the above-mentioned object, the present invention has a structure in which the upper surface of the frame is formed so as to be able to abut the upper edge of the window of the helmet, so that ventilation can flow between them. The frame is characterized in that a pair of left and right protrusions defining a path are provided close to both ends of the frame in the left and right direction.

(2) Effect Even if the goggle frame approaches the upper edge of the window of the helmet due to relative movement between the goggles and the helmet due to vibrations, etc., by bringing the pair of left and right protrusions into contact with the upper edge, Since a ventilation path can be secured between the upper edge and the top surface of the frame over a wide range in the left and right directions, the driving wind that enters the helmet through the ventilation path is distributed in a well-balanced and wide range to the left and right of the wearer's forehead. can be applied to.

In addition, the pair of left and right protrusions, which are located near both left and right ends of the frame, disperse the load received by contact with the upper edge of the window to the left and right, so that the upper side of the frame has relatively high bending rigidity, The upper part of the frame can receive the same load stably and firmly.
There is no risk that the central portion, which has relatively low bending rigidity, will undergo bending deformation.

1 is a perspective view of the goggles G of the present invention, and FIG. 2 is a sectional view taken along the line -- in FIG. 1, showing the relative positions of the frame 1 and the helmet H when the goggles G are in use.

The frame 1 of the goggles G is made of synthetic resin and includes an endless peripheral wall 2 and a front flange 3 protruding from each inner and outer peripheral surface of the front and rear ends of the peripheral wall 2.
and a rear flange 4.

A groove 5 is formed in the inner circumferential surface of the front flange 3, into which the peripheral edge of a synthetic resin windshield lens 6 is attached, thus closing the open front surface of the frame 1.

Further, a plurality of ventilation holes 7, 7... are bored in the peripheral wall 2 at appropriate intervals, and these ventilation holes 7, 7...
A band-shaped filter 8 made of urethane foam is bonded to the outer peripheral surface of the peripheral wall 2 so as to cover it.

Further, an endless pad 9 is bonded to the end face of the rear flange 4.

Furthermore, a pair of attachment rings 10, 10 are fixed to both left and right ends of the front flange 3, respectively, and both ends of an elastic band 11 for attachment are connected to both attachment rings 10, 10.

The frame 1 is adapted to be received in a window Ha of a helmet H, as shown in FIG.
On the upper surface of the front flange 3 of this frame 1, a first
As shown in FIGS. 1 and 2, a pair of left and right protrusions 12, 12 are provided in close proximity to both left and right ends of the frame 1, and these protrusions are formed so as to be in contact with the upper edge of the window Ha. A ventilation path 13 is defined between 12 and 12.

When the helmet wearer puts on the goggles G, the pad 9 is brought into close contact with the face of the operator M at the window Ha of the helmet H, and the elastic band 11 is
Put it under tension and hang it on the outer circumferential surface of the helmet H.

In this way, when a helmet wearer wearing goggles G operates, for example, a motorcycle, the frame 1 of goggles G and the helmet H may be damaged due to vibration etc.
When frame 1 approaches the upper edge of window Ha due to the relative movement of
2 and 12 abut against the upper edge of the window Ha, respectively, to regulate the approach distance uniformly over the entire horizontal direction of the frame 1, and between these projections 12 and 12, a ventilation passage 13 is formed over a wide range in the left and right direction. Since this still exists, the helmet wearer can receive the running wind on his forehead in a well-balanced manner in the left and right directions through this ventilation passage 13.

In addition, since the wind passing through the ventilation path 13 reliably acts on the ventilation hole 7 on the top surface of the frame 1 through the filter 8, ventilation within the frame 1 is promoted and the inner surface of the windshield lens 6 is prevented from fogging. can.

It goes without saying that the helmet used with the goggles G of the present invention may be of any type, such as a full-face type or a jet type.

Effects of the invention As described above, according to the invention, on the upper surface of the frame of the goggles, there are a pair of left and right protrusions that are formed so as to be able to abut the upper edge of the window of the helmet, respectively, and define a ventilation path between them. are provided close to both left and right ends of the frame, so even if the goggle frame approaches the upper edge of the helmet window due to relative movement between the goggles and the helmet due to vibrations, the upper edge will not touch the upper edge. By bringing the pair of left and right protrusions into contact with each other, a ventilation path can be secured between the upper edge and the top surface of the frame over a wide range in the left and right direction, and the driving wind that enters the helmet through the ventilation path is installed. Since it can be applied to the left and right sides of a person's forehead in a well-balanced manner over a wide area, a refreshing feeling can be obtained even in summer. In addition, the pair of left and right protrusions located near both left and right ends of the frame distributes the load received by contact with the upper edge of the window to the left and right, so that the upper side of the frame is
Since the parts near the left and right ends, which have comparatively high bending rigidity, can be stably and firmly received, it effectively prevents bending deformation of the upper center of the frame caused by the above loads, and by extension distortion of the goggle's windshield lens. can do.
